## Changelog — Pooling defaults changed

Starting this release, Lodestone's database connection pooling defaults are tightened. Idle connections now recycle after two minutes instead of thirty, and the max pool size is halved. Motivated by last week's Tallgrass incident where leaked connections exhausted the primary. Anyone overriding pool settings locally should remove their overrides and retest. The new default configuration values are as follows.

service settings:
[beldor]
port = 11211
team = novvan
host = beldor.zemvarforge.corp
region = south-2
access_code = ac_8f059f
timeout_ms = 1500

### Step 7: Normalize Timezones in Report Exports

Legacy Quillbook exports stamped timestamps in the server's local timezone, which caused off-by-one-day errors for customers east of it. The new exporter stores everything in UTC and converts at render time using each tenant's configured zone. Verify a sample export against a known tenant before proceeding. Apply the following exporter configuration values.

config for yahof-tajop:
zorath:
  pin: 7493
  metrics_host: metrics.zorath.tolvaqsys.internal
  tenant: praiel
  seal: seal_fd9cd4f1

Step 4 of the Glimmerbank consent banner migration: after merging the feature flag changes, update the banner service config before enabling the rollout in any region. The new consent categories replace the legacy opt-out list, and the banner will refuse to render if both are present. Verify the staging deploy shows the three-category layout. Once confirmed, apply the production values shown below this paragraph.

deployment values, badug-yadup:
[aldmir]
port = 4000
region = west-1
host = aldmir.halixlabs.example
team = kelax
timeout_ms = 2000
retries = 5

### Spooler stuck? Start here

If Inkrelay jobs are piling up, first check whether the downstream printer pool at Marwick is marked healthy. Nine times out of ten it's a single wedged job blocking the queue — pop it into the dead-letter bin and the rest will drain. Full drain-and-restart steps are on the internal page below.

wiki page, kahog-hahig: https://vault.zemvargrid.internal/display/deploy/repo/settings/merge_requests/job/settings/6f3b933774dbc5320a4daa18